Advantages of Spot Welding Machine
Efficiency:
Spot welding is a fast process, capable of joining metal sheets in a matter of seconds, making it ideal for mass production.

Strength:
The welds produced are strong and reliable, suitable for applications where structural integrity is critical.

Cost-Effective:
Spot welding requires minimal consumables and labor, reducing overall production costs.

Versatility:
This method can be used on various metals, including steel, aluminum, and nickel alloys, as well as different thicknesses and shapes.

Minimal Distortion:
Due to the localized heating, spot welding minimizes the warping and distortion of the workpieces.

Spot welding is used in various industries such as automotive, aerospace, metal furniture, electronics, building construction, etc.
Spot welding is used in high volume production applications.
It is applied for welding of thin sheets.
Spot welding is also used for fabricating all types of sheet metal structures where high mechanical strength is required.
Spot welding can also be applied to all types of boxes, cores and enclosing cases, etc.
Operation of Spot Welding Machines
Squeeze: At the point of welding, the electrodes hold the sheet at a specified force. This force depends on the sheet thickness. Right amount of force is crucial to ensure that the welding current is held at the weld point..
Welding current: After reaching the desired force in the squeeze cycle, the specified high welding current flows through the spot point of both the sheets. The welding current set depends on the sheet thickness and material to be weld. The welding current decides the fusion of the material resulting in final nugget size and weld quality
Welding time: This is the time for which the welding current flows through the spot. This time is typically in hundreds of milliseconds. The weld time is set as per the weld current and force applied to the spot point. Too high a time results in spatter creating a high heat affecting zone and too less a weld time will result in a bad spot quality. It is very essential to set a right weld tie.
Cooling Phase: Once the stipulated welding time elapses, the current ceases, and the welded joint undergoes a cooling process, thereby solidifying the bond. This time is essential to ensure a propoer fusion of spot.
Key Components of Spot Welding Machines
Types and Materials: Electrodes in spot welding machines are typically made from copper or copper alloys due to their excellent electrical conductivity and heat resistance. There are various types of electrodes, including flat, dome, pointed, and offset, each designed for specific welding applications and material thicknesses.
Maintenance: Regular maintenance of electrodes is crucial for consistent welding quality. This includes cleaning, reshaping, and occasionally replacing worn electrodes. Proper alignment and ensuring a clean contact surface are also essential for optimal performance.
Role: The transformer in a spot welding machine is responsible for converting the high-voltage, low-current power supply into a low-voltage, high-current output suitable for welding. This transformation is crucial for generating the heat needed to weld materials.
Types: There are several types of transformers used in spot welding machines, including single-phase AC, three-phase AC, and DC transformers. The choice depends on the specific requirements of the welding application, such as the material type and thickness.
Functionality: The controller is the brain of the spot welding machine. It regulates the welding current, time, and pressure, ensuring that each weld is consistent with the pre-set parameters. This is crucial for achieving uniform weld quality across multiple welds.
Types: Controllers range from simple timer-based systems to sophisticated microprocessor-based controls. Advanced controllers offer features like programmable welding cycles, feedback systems, and integration with automation systems for precise control over the welding process.
Importance: The cooling system in a spot welding machine is essential for dissipating the heat generated during the welding process. It prevents overheating of the electrodes and the transformer, which can lead to equipment damage and reduced weld quality.
Types: Cooling systems can be air-cooled or water-cooled. Air-cooled systems are typically used in lower-duty applications, while water-cooled systems are preferred for high-duty cycles and industrial applications due to their superior cooling efficiency.
Types of Spot Welding Machines
Pedestal Type Spot Welding Machine: Mounted on a pedestal, this stationary machine is ideal for heavy-duty applications, providing stability and precision.
Hand Spot Welding Machine: Portable and easy to carry, this machine is perfect for small-scale applications and on-site repairs.
Projection Spot Welding Machine: Utilizes a projection welding technique to join metal pieces, suitable for applications requiring precise welds.
Seam Welding Machine: Designed to weld along a seam, this machine is used for creating continuous, leak-proof joints.
Butt Welding Machine: Joins two metal pieces at a butt joint, commonly used in wire and rod welding.
